Exploring the Inner Bicep Tattoo: Meaning, Style, and Design Ideas
Exploring the Inner Bicep Tattoo: Meaning, Style, and Design Ideas
A bold, meaningful choice for body art, the inner bicep tattoo is rising in popularity among tattoo enthusiasts. Located on the upper arm near the shoulder, the inner bicep offers a prime canvas for intricate designs that reflect personal stories, emotional significance, and style preferences. Whether you’re considering this placement for its aesthetic appeal or symbolic depth, inner bicep tattoos combine elegance with versatility.
Why Choose an Inner Bicep Tattoo?

The inner bicep provides a sleek, intimate space for tattoos that are both visually striking and discreet enough to wear confidently. Its natural muscle tone gives dimension to the design, allowing artists to create depth and texture that stands out when the arm moves. This placement is ideal for showcasing fine lines, adornments, or minimalist icons while maintaining a sophisticated look.
Symbolism and Meaning Behind Inner Bicep Tattoos
Tattoos on the inner bicep often carry deep personal significance. Common themes include:
- Strength and Resilience – The bicep symbolizes physical and emotional strength, making it a meaningful choice for those who value perseverance.
- Identity and Self-Expression – Many choose inner bicep tattoos to express their identity, favorite quotes, or personal mantras, allowing subtle daily reminders of purpose.
- Overcoming Struggles – This placement works perfectly for healing journeys, representing growth, recovery, and inner power.
- Heritage or Cultural Connection – Symbols tied to heritage or ancestral stories are often inked on the bicep to honor one’s roots.

Popular Design Styles for Inner Bicep Tattoos
Whether you lean toward realism, watercolor, geometric, or minimalist styles, the inner bicep adapts beautifully to diverse artistic approaches:
- Minimalist & Outline Work – Clean lines and simple shapes stand out on the muscle’s natural contours, creating subtle yet powerful visuals.
- Flat Shading & Sketch Style – For a retro or artistically free expression, soft shading or sketch-like details give a hand-drawn feel.
- Realism & Portraits – Fine detail allows skilled artists to render lifelike images, from animals to loved ones.
- Geometric & Abstract Designs – Angular shapes and abstract patterns bring modern edge and contrast against the arm’s form.
- Watercolor & Gradient Tattoos – Soft blends of color mimic painted art, ideal for symbolic motifs like flowers, stars, or mandalas.
Placement Tips: Maximizing Visibility and Longevity
Placing your inner bicep tattoo precisely on the muscle enhances visibility and keeps the design crisp over time. Avoid areas with frequent folds or stretch, such as near the elbow. Collaborate closely with your artist to identify the most optimal location that balances aesthetic appeal with comfort.

Aftercare and Long-Term Care
Proper aftercare ensures your tattoo heals well and retains its vibrancy. Follow your tattooist’s instructions diligently—keep the area clean, avoid scratching, and use recommended products. With care, your inner bicep tattoo can remain a striking expression of self for years.
